Does your child want to be an actor? Are you prepared to don the hat of stage parent to help your child get ahead in K-12 school, college, community theatre, and beyond? Professional theatre artist, veteran performing arts educator, and fellow parent Andrew Lloyd Baughman shares his advice on how to help your Drama Kid chart a path to success in this amusing combination memoir, self-help book, and parenting guide.
